Webhook delivery retries for the Tarnwell Events platform — limits and quotas. Failed deliveries retry with exponential backoff; after the max attempt count the event is dead-lettered and visible in the partner console for seven days. Retries count against the subscriber's hourly delivery quota, so flapping endpoints can starve themselves. Releases must not change these values without a deprecation notice, since partners tune their receivers around them. The current retry constants are listed below.

tuning constants:
RATE_LIMITS = {
    "istox": 465,
    "wendor": 846,
    "novvan": 466,
    "julok": 655,
    "sorax": 651,
    "belath": 752,
    "druax": 1007,
}

Subject: Memtrace cut-over complete

Team,

Cut-over to Memtrace v2 for GPU memory profiling finished last night. Old v1 agents are disabled; any tickets referencing v1 dashboards should be closed as resolved-by-migration. Sampling overhead is now under 2% and allocation traces include kernel names. Known gap: profiles older than 30 days were not migrated. Point customers at the v2 docs for setup questions. For reference when troubleshooting, the agent now runs with the following configuration.

settings of bagaf-bawip:
[aldax]
port = 5000
region = south-4
host = aldax.brasklabs.corp
team = brivan
timeout_ms = 2000
retries = 2

# Break-Glass: Pixelbin Image Cache

For new team members. The Pixelbin image cache has a known leak that can exhaust host memory within hours under burst load. If both cache nodes OOM and on-call is unreachable, use break-glass access to drain traffic and restart with the leak-mitigation flag. All use is audited. The node console will prompt for the recovery passphrase, shown below.

unlock words, fawig-bagef: olidor-holir-istox-holath-tamys-quenion-giliel

Ticket: Spoolbee vault locked, blocking release 4.2. The deploy credentials for the printer-spooler microservice are in the Copperline vault, which auto-sealed after three failed auth attempts during last night's dry run. Release manager action needed: unseal before Thursday's cut or we slip a week. Staging is unaffected; only prod signing keys are inside. Audit trail attached to this ticket. Unseal steps are standard; the vault accepts the recovery passphrase below.

unlock words, bawef-kahap: sorax-sorir-quenys-aldok